Output 662c180890f11e54cce8e70d09b00a4ecda038affb874a1ab9b189cdd83ce7cd:0

value
1044860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 096166426d167cb9375f2593263f97a8d9e3cdb5 OP_EQUAL
address
32YcghiEgX2a7VuRg4ZV4LDMHPhTCsVwpq
transaction
662c180890f11e54cce8e70d09b00a4ecda038affb874a1ab9b189cdd83ce7cd
confirmations
383830
spent
true